Heritage Retreat

Join us for this church-wide get-away at the beautiful New Life Ranch in Concord, Oklahoma, just a few minutes from Siloam Springs, Arkansas (pick up a brochure at the Children’s Desk). Whether you are in a family of one or many more, prayerfully consider coming to a beautiful setting with great opportunities for recreation and spending quality time with your family and your church family. The retreat provides an opportunity to step back from our normal routine and take a deep breath as we enjoy the beauty of God’s creation and spend time with one another.  Our hectic lives often leave us little time for significant togetherness.  It’s hard to overestimate the value of families doing things together.  Whether it’s a zipline, hike in the woods, reading the Bible or just having a meal together; we are called to share life with one another.  Our prayer is that this retreat would be refreshing for you and your family and that it would be used by God to deepen our relationships with one another in order that we might bring glory to the Father.
When: Oct. 18-20 – Arrive at camp anytime after 1 p.m. on Friday, head home Sunday by noon.
Cost: Children under 3 are FREE; Children ages 3-18, $50; Adults: $90.
Some extra activities are available at additional cost: Horseback Riding and Pony Rides, Rifles, Archery, Skeet Shooting, Zipline, Screamer.A
What:  Price includes meals (Friday dinner thru Sunday breakfast), Group Campfire, S’mores and Lodging, as well as a few other elements.
Lodging: Most units will be designated as family units allowing families to stay together. We will also have a few units that are gender specific in order to accommodate more people.  Most rooms include 1 queen and 5 twin beds, 2 sinks, a toilet and shower.
